Аннотация

Glaciers worldwide are retreating because of climate change. However, local human activities also influence their dynamics. Here, we model the impact of gold mining operations on Davydov glacier in the Central Tien Shan, Kyrgyzstan, from the Little Ice Age through 2100 using a 3D thermodynamic ice flow model. Satellite observations and model simulations reveal that mining activities over the past two decades shortened Davydov glacier by ~2 km and reduced its volume by 160 million m³, compared to a scenario where the glacier would have solely evolved due to climate forcing. If mining ceases, the glacier could temporarily advance by up to 100 m. However, by 2060, the glacier will retreat beyond the mining site, with no differences between mining and no-mining scenarios. By 2100, volume losses range from -40% to -99%, depending on the climate scenario. A return to the Little Ice Age climate could allow full recovery within 500 years. However, mining-induced landscape changes would result in glacier regrowth to a larger extent, increasing the glacier’s volume to 2.5 times its original size, with ice thickness reaching 600 m. This study highlights how human activities near glaciers can significantly impact their geometry, stability, and long-term evolution, emphasising the lasting consequences of landscape modifications on glacier response.
